Keyboard won't work with bootcamp?

I ws giving my bootcamp partition more space by using partition wizard. After I restarted my imac so the space could be in effect, I get this error when I start the windows:

File: \Boot\BCD

Status: 0xc000000f

Info: "an error occurred while attempting to read the boot configuration data"


It says click enter to continue or escape to exit, but my keyboard isn't working. It is plugged in and everything. Any suggestions?

iMac, OS X Mountain Lion (10.8.2)
